1958 Cambodian electoral law referendum

A referendum on changes to the electoral law was held in Cambodia on 26 January 1958. The changes would reduce the number of MPs from 91 to 61. It was approved by 99.9% of voters. Fresh elections under the new law took place in March.

Results

ChoiceVotes%
For1,206,85599.9
Against5450.1
Invalid/blank votes
Total1,207,400100
Registered voters/turnout1,911,770
Source: Nohlen et al.
